Cavendish crushing it for over a century 

THE Cavendish community has much to celebrate this year, kicking off with Australia Day that coincides with the centenary of the laying of the first brick of the Soldiers’ Memorial Hall. That will be followed by the Red Gum Festival in April, enabling strong community engagement.
